The first recorded lotteries are from Ancient China, between 205 and 187 BC. They served as a method to fund important government projects such as the Great Wall of China. Later, in the Roman Empire, lottery games were created as entertainment for dinner parties. Emperor Augustus even instituted the first commercial lotteries in order to raise funds for the City of Rome. Today, lottery games are played throughout the world.
